The first few years of teaching in an independent school can be challenging. The SAIS Institute for New Teachers provides guidance, support, and the opportunity to practice planning and instructional skills with a small peer group led by an experienced independent school educator. Immediate, constructive feedback on demo lessons allows attendees to practice in a supportive setting.

Armed with practical hands-on strategies and information unique to the culture and setting of an independent school, new teachers leave this program empowered to create and facilitate inspired learning experiences, partner with parents, and find their place in the school community.

OPTIONAL ADD-ON: YEAR-LONG VIRTUAL NEW TEACHER SUPPORT - Early Career Teacher Mentorship Program (ECTMP)

The Early Career Teacher Mentorship Program (ECTMP) supports new teachers by providing year-long virtual support. Early-career educators are juggling many new things – classroom management, curriculum, the culture of a new school, parents, and more. The ECTMP gives teachers the space to learn core skills, gain confidence, and improve their practice while building relationships with other early-career educators.
 
ECTMP consists of 6 asynchronous modules and 8 synchronous cohort meetings:
 
Asynchronous modules are self-paced, 1-2 hours each:
  • 3 modules in the fall (Sept, Oct, Nov).
  • 3 modules in the spring (Jan, March, May).
Synchronous Zoom cohort meetings, 1 hour each:
  • Lower School: 7 PM Eastern on:
    • Aug 8, Sept 5, Oct 3, Nov 7, Dec 5, Feb 6, Apr 9, May 7
  • Middle/Upper School: 5:45 PM OR 7 PM Eastern (participant choice) on:
    • Aug 9, Sept 6, Oct 4, Nov 8, Dec 6, Feb 7, Apr 10, May 8
  • Zoom links will be emailed 24 hours and 2 hours before the cohort start time.
